Maple Leafs' Smith leaves game vs. Bruins with upper-body injury, will not return
John E. Sokolowski / USA TODAY Sports
Toronto Maple Leafs forward Trevor Smith left Saturday's game against the Bruins with what the Leafs are calling an upper-body injury.
Analysis:
No word on the severity yet, but for now chalk it up as yet another verse in the sad song that's been the Leafs' season.
